Novidea Logo

Novidea

Sales Development Representative / Business Development Representative

Posted Yesterday
Be an Early Applicant
Remote
Hiring Remotely in United Kingdom
Junior
Remote
Hiring Remotely in United Kingdom
Junior
The Sales Development Representative manages inbound leads and conducts outbound prospecting to generate qualified opportunities in the insurance sector, collaborating closely with Account Executives and sales teams.
The summary above was generated by AI

About Novidea

Novidea provides a cloud-based, data-driven platform designed specifically for insurance brokers, agents, and MGAs. Our technology enables insurance organisations to manage the entire policy lifecycle, drive operational efficiency, and gain deeper insights into their business.

About the Role

We are looking for an ambitious SDR/BDR to support our growth in the insurance and broker market. In this combined role, you will be responsible for managing inbound leads and working closely with Account Executives to progress them into qualified opportunities, whilst also driving outbound activity, including calls, campaigns, and events, to generate qualified opportunities with brokers, MGAs and agents across our target markets, while building interest in the Novidea platform and raising our profile in the market.

You will play a key role in building the pipeline by introducing prospective clients to Novidea’s platform and demonstrating how our technology can help modernise insurance operations.

Key Responsibilities

  • Identify and research prospective insurance brokers, agents, and MGAs within our target markets.
  • Manage inbound leads and work closely with Account Executives to progress them into qualified opportunities.
  • Conduct outbound prospecting through calls, email, LinkedIn, and events to generate qualified opportunities.
  • Engage with key decision-makers and stakeholders across target organisations.
  • Book discovery meetings between prospects and Account Executives as part of the qualification process.
  • Maintain accurate pipeline and outreach activity within the CRM.
  • Collaborate closely with the wider sales and marketing teams on campaigns and events focused on our target organisations.
  • Develop a strong understanding of the insurance broker lifecycle and Novidea’s platform.
  • Stay up to date with market developments relevant to Novidea’s business and target markets.
  • Contribute to go-to-market research, planning, and market insight development.

Requirements

  • 1–2 years’ experience in sales development, business development, or lead generation, preferably in SaaS, insurance, or fintech.
  • Strong communication and relationship-building skills.
  • Confidence with outbound prospecting and cold outreach.
  • Interest in the insurance and insurtech sector.
  • Highly organised and able to manage multiple leads and conversations.
  • Experience using CRM tools such as Salesforce or HubSpot is an advantage.

What We Offer

  • Competitive base salary with commission structure.
  • Opportunity to grow within a fast-scaling insurtech company.
  • Exposure to global insurance markets.
  • Ongoing sales training and career progression opportunities.

Top Skills

Hubspot
Salesforce

Novidea London, England Office

30 St Mary's Axe, 29:16, London, United Kingdom, EC3A 8EP

Similar Jobs

An Hour Ago
Remote or Hybrid
United Kingdom
Senior level
Senior level
Cloud • Computer Vision • Information Technology • Sales • Security • Cybersecurity
The role involves monitoring and analyzing security alerts, conducting incident handling across various platforms, performing malware analysis, and improving incident detection processes. Candidates need strong communication skills, team management experience, and a background in cybersecurity.
Top Skills: .NetCC#PerlPowershellPythonRuby On RailsVb
2 Hours Ago
In-Office or Remote
Egypt, Buckinghamshire, England, GBR
Senior level
Senior level
Cloud • Information Technology • Internet of Things • Machine Learning • Software • Cybersecurity • Infrastructure as a Service (IaaS)
The Compliance Officer will promote compliance culture, advise on ethical practices, manage compliance programs, assess risks, and ensure effective communication across departments.
Top Skills: AmlAntitrustCompliance FrameworksData PrivacyGovernanceRegulatory RequirementsTrade Compliance
2 Hours Ago
In-Office or Remote
Egypt, Buckinghamshire, England, GBR
Senior level
Senior level
Cloud • Information Technology • Internet of Things • Machine Learning • Software • Cybersecurity • Infrastructure as a Service (IaaS)
As a BO Access Engineer, you will maintain and improve mobile network performance, configure RAN changes, monitor performance, and resolve issues. You'll collaborate with teams, support customer requests, and implement process improvements.
Top Skills: 2G5GLteExcelMicrosoft OutlookMicrosoft WordPythonRan Technologies

What you need to know about the London Tech Scene

London isn't just a hub for established businesses; it's also a nursery for innovation. Boasting one of the most recognized fintech ecosystems in Europe, attracting billions in investments each year, London's success has made it a go-to destination for startups looking to make their mark. Top U.K. companies like Hoptin, Moneybox and Marshmallow have already made the city their base — yet fintech is just the beginning. From healthtech to renewable energy to cybersecurity and beyond, the city's startups are breaking new ground across a range of industries.

Sign up now Access later

Create Free Account

Please log in or sign up to report this job.

Create Free Account